Areas with strong tidal currents that can be exploited with tidal turbines often have complex bathymetries where the turbulent intensity of these currents can reach very high values. To study the effects of bathymetric variations on the operation of a tidal turbine, an experimental device has been developed in the Ifremer circulation basin. The wake of two kinds of bathymetries, a cylinder with a square base and a cube followed by this same cylinder, are characterized and compared from PIV measurement results. The results show that the wake of the cylinder is more energetic than that of the tandem configuration.
